Abstract

Recently we have presented a numerical quadrature formula for the evaluation of the stress intensity factor for convex planar cracks, given as integral approximation [Int. J. Numer. Methods Eng. 54 (2002) 241]. In this paper we prove convergence of this quadrature formula together with other theoretical estimates on the integral approximation.
